"This is another of Mama Shaw's clippings from
the Beacon. This is from 1960 but is a 1937 picture. Only a three of
these are from Milstead: J. Baker Stewart, Henson Borders,
and James Newsom (Superintendent 1927-1938). O. D. Grimes
was Superintendent at Milstead from 1907-1924. Here is the cut line:
Among the first employees who received 25 year awards in July, 1937
were: Front row (left to right) H. D. Glanton, Director,
Troy B. Abbott, Elm City; C. E. Estes, Elm City; J. H.
Farrar, Unity Spinning; A. L. White, E. P. Moore,
Roy Whaley, Elm City; and Grover S. Waller, Unity.
Second row (left to right) O. D. Grimes, Director; G. T.
Williamson, Personnel; Jeff Gordy, Elm City; William
H. Turner, Jr., Callaway Community Foundation; T. S. Moon,
Unity; J. Baker Stewart, Milstead; Lem Z. Crowe;
Unity; R. L. Helton, Henson Borders, Milstead; and John D.
Waller, Unity. Third row (left to right) S. Y. Austin,
Industrial Sales; H. H. Childs, Director; T. B. Kersey,
Hillside; Hatton Lovejoy, Callaway Community Foundation; and
Ira Murphy, Unity. Fourth row (left to right) James Newsom,
Milstead; John Tom Magouirk, Unity Spinning; A. J. Todd,
Unity; B. N. Ragsdale, Personnel; and R. L. Farrar,
Unity Spinning." |
